Portsmouth, Ohio
Monday, 2 August 1954
MRS. MINNIE HARRIS
Funeral services are to be conducted at 3:30 p.m. Tuesday at McKenzie Chapel Cemetery at Buena Vista for Mrs. Minnie Harris, 80-year-old Adams County native.
Mrs. Harris died Sunday at Good Samaritan Hospital at Zanesville, where she had been a patient for three weeks. Mrs. Harris had been a resident of Shawnee in Perry County. A member of the Methodist Church, she was active in both WSCS and Sunday School.
Surviving are a son, Cecil of Matilou of New Lexington and Mrs. Elsie Stayton of Jeffersonville; a brother, Nelson Cox in Adams County; five grandchildren and nine great-grandchildren.
Services will be held in New Lexington at 10 a.m. Tuesday before the body is taken to Buena Vista Chute Funeral Home of New Lexington is in charge.
